In this episode, Lucas and Luna explore the history and symbolism of Bhutan's Raven Crown, the sacred headdress worn only by the Druk Gyalpo at coronations. Learn how the crown was created in the 17th century by the Zhabdrung Ngawang Namgyal after a vision of Mahakala in the form of a raven. Discover the crown's hidden compartments, its role during the Duar War when it was smuggled to safety, and the meticulous craftsmanship involving gold, silk, and jewels.
